I lost the sound (v 1.3.5) - I'm not sure whether it was because of the Media Jukebox 12 player that found its way on my hard drive (come on, who's the comedian - who put it there?
), or the newer version of WMP that I updated to (V 11).
However, I tried the file association fixes (file types and in program access and defaults), but still no joy. Arggghhhhh. I then tried rolling my WMP back to the earlier version, but alas, no luck there. So, at 3am with a days work ahead followed by hosting the monthly game, I had to give up and went to bed. The lsat option I could think of was rolling back my laptop to an earlier point, but I couldnt do that as XP turned that off as I've filled up the hard drive. Double Arrrrrggggggghhhhhh. So the game proceeded without sounds, which we definitely missed but the background changing colours when the blinds change definitely helps there.
Its now the late morning after the early hours finish and after a few hours kip, I thought I'd start updating the results for our league. But this was still bugging me, so i did another search and came back to this thread. This time, I paid more attention to the suggestion of converting the sound files to wma format from shane_huskey. Ironically, I used the media jukebox player that possibly caused the problem to convert the files to wma and updated the sounds link in TD - and I can happily re-affirm that this solution works.
